Cosmological implications of radiative electroweak symmetry breaking theories

28 Sept 2024, 16:00
30m

Speaker

Prof. Ke-Pan Xie (Beihang University)

Description

Radiative symmetry breaking (classically conformal) theories are plausible solution to the hierarchy problem. Such a paradigm also induces very rich cosmological implications via first-order phase transitions in the early Universe. This talk will discuss those effects.
